In USICD's continuing series of advocate teleconferences in support of U.S. ratification of the CRPD, this presentation will provide a brief update of recent ratification progress at the beginning of the call, and then present an in-depth review of Articles 1 through 9 in the treaty. 

Articles 1 through 9, along with the treaty's preamble, encapsulate the overall vision and spirit of the CRPD.  While all of the articles in the CRPD are interrelated, these articles are the most generally applicable to all other substantive obligations outlined in the treaty.  Their resonance with existing U.S. disability rights standards provides a welcoming entry point for gaining more in-depth knowledge of the CRPD.  USICD staff will provide an update of the status of the CRPD in the process toward ratification at the beginning of the call.
